Neglect and Destroy!

Sven Erlandson
About this episode

In this impactful counseling episode, Sven finds common threads in the stories of Jamie and Logan, whose childhood experiences have led to lifelong difficulties with relationships. At age 4, Logan was taken away from his negligent parents, only to find himself with a grandfather who stripped and beat him. Jamie was taught relentless self-criticism as modeled by her mother, and she feels "fundamentally flawed." Along with Sven's insightful guidance, Logan and Jamie have some great advice for each other. Explicit content.
